About

Willingham and Over are neighbouring villages situated along the River Great Ouse in South Cambridgeshire. The area is characterised by flat, open fenland landscapes and extensive agricultural fields. Both settlements have historic cores with buildings constructed from local materials, including traditional timber-framed houses and the notable medieval churches of St Mary and St Peter. The river itself is a central feature, influencing the local geography and community life.

A network of drainage ditches and dykes crisscrosses the surrounding farmland, a legacy of the centuries-old effort to reclaim the fertile land from the marshes. The villages maintain a degree of separation by open countryside, with shared local services and schools. The Willingham Mere, a significant area of wetland and open water to the south, provides an important habitat for wildlife and is a focus for local natural history.

Area overview

On average Willingham & Over has low deprivation and low crime levels, with around 39 crimes per 1,000 residents per year, about 52% below the East of England average of 82 per 1,000. Approximately 13.7% of homes in this area are social housing provided by a local council or housing association. The average income per household in Willingham & Over is £67,338 per year. There are 2 schools in Willingham & Over: 2 primary (0 Outstanding and 2 Good) and 0 secondary (0 Outstanding and 0 Good). Willingham & Over is home to around 7,239 people, with a population density of about 213.6 per km².

Property prices in Willingham & Over

Median price£373,000
Price per sq ft£360
Sales (last 12 months)93
Typical range (middle 50%)£278K – £545K

Based on 93 recent sales, the median property price is £373,000 (about £360 per square foot) in Willingham & Over area, with individual transactions ranging from £82,500 up to £875,000.
